Choosing the Right Bradford Silver Jewelry Pieces
When selecting Bradford silver jewelry, prioritize pieces crafted from high-quality, pure sterling silver. This metal is known for its durability and resistance to corrosion, making it a safe choice for sensitive skin. Look for hallmarks such as “925” or the letter “S” to ensure authenticity.
Opting for designs with minimal detailing and smooth surfaces can further reduce the risk of irritation. Simple yet elegant Bradford silver jewelry pieces like necklaces, bracelets, or earrings are excellent options. Additionally, consider pieces with closed-back settings to trap potential allergens, ensuring a more comfortable experience for sensitive skin.
Caring for Your Bradford Silver Jewelry to Prevent Irritation
Caring for your Bradford silver jewelry is essential to prevent skin irritation, especially for those with sensitive skin. Since Bradford silver is a high-quality alloy, it’s less likely to cause allergic reactions compared to pure silver or other metals. However, proper care is necessary to maintain its luster and protect your delicate skin. Regularly cleaning your jewelry with a soft cloth and mild soap can help remove any accumulated dirt or oils. Avoid using harsh chemicals, as they may strip away the protective coating on the Bradford silver, making it more susceptible to tarnishing and potential skin irritation.
When not wearing your jewelry, store it in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and moisture. Using a soft, lined jewelry box can help prevent scratches and maintain the shine. Additionally, consider polishing your Bradford silver periodically with a specialized cloth or a mild silver polish to restore its brilliance and minimize any visible imperfections. Remember that regular care will ensure your jewelry not only looks its best but also remains safe for your skin.
